{"id":{"repo_id":"uiuc","oai_identifier":"oai:www.ideals.illinois.edu:2142/83279"},"canonical_url":"https://search.dev.ndltd.org/etd/uiuc/oai:www.ideals.illinois.edu:2142/83279","repository":{"repo_id":"uiuc","name":"University of Illinois - Urbana-Champaign","base_url":"https://www.ideals.illinois.edu/oai-pmh"},"display":{"title":"Seismic Response of Low -Rise Shear Wall Structures With Flexible Diaphragms","abstract":"In this study, simple methods to more accurately estimate peak interstory drifts that account for higher mode effects are described for low-rise perimeter shear wall structures. The proposed methods are based on the principal modes obtained from a principal components analysis (PCA) of computed inelastic dynamic responses. The method can consider variations in the design response spectrum and gives reasonably good estimates for use for preliminary design of the structure.
